Has an NCAA Men's Basketball game ever ended 104-50?

It has. 104-50 has been a NCAA Men's Basketball final 9 times in 136,843 games. The first was Northeastern Huskies beat Suffolk University Rams on November 26, 2002; the latest was Pacific Tigers beat Simpson (CA) Red Hawks on December 13, 2025.
